The celebrities taking part in the upcoming series of 'Dancing On Ice' have been getting to grips with their newly acquired skill and practicing their routines ahead of the first live show.

Taking part in the show this year are television presenter Ulrika Jonsson, former Boyzone star Stephen Gately, 'Emmerdale' actress Emily Symons, former footballer Lee Sharpe and ex-Blue singer Duncan James.

Also due to don their ice skates are former Steps singer Lisa Scott-Lee, DJ Neil Fox, actress Clare Buckfield, rugby star Kyran Bracken, newsreaders Phil Gayle and Kay Burley.

World famous ice-skating duo Jayne Torvill and Christopher Dean will once again coach the stars and give their expert opinions on the routines.

Jayne Torvill said: "It's fantastic to be back after the success of the first series and we are looking forward to joining a new batch of celebrities on the ice."

Christopher Dean said: "We have a great mix of stars from the worlds of sport, radio and TV who have the potential to match some of the outstanding talent we saw on the first series."

'Dancing on Ice' starts next Saturday 20 January.
